FAQs

What is the main advantage of the M4 Pro chip?

The M4 Pro chip offers significant improvements in CPU and GPU performance, enhanced machine learning capabilities via the Neural Engine, and more efficient power consumption, leading to faster performance for demanding professional tasks and longer battery life.

How does Thunderbolt 5 enhance connectivity?

Thunderbolt 5 provides up to 120Gb/s transfer speeds, enabling faster data transfer with external storage, quicker connections to high-resolution displays (supporting up to two 6K displays at 60Hz), and more versatile docking solutions.

Can I upgrade the RAM or SSD after purchase?

No, the unified memory (RAM) and SSD storage are integrated into the Apple silicon and cannot be upgraded after purchase. It is important to select the configuration that meets your needs at the time of purchase.

What is Apple Intelligence, and how does it benefit me?

Apple Intelligence is a personal intelligence system integrated into macOS that leverages AI to enhance productivity. It assists with tasks like writing, summarization, image generation, and more, all while maintaining user privacy through on-device processing.

How long does the battery typically last?

The MacBook Pro offers up to 24 hours of video playback on a single charge. Actual battery life will vary depending on usage, settings, and network conditions.

What types of ports are available on this model?

This model features 3 Thunderbolt 5 ports (USB-C), an HDMI port, a 3.5 mm headphone jack, an SDXC card slot, and a MagSafe 3 charging port.

Does the display support HDR content?

Yes, the Liquid Retina XDR display fully supports HDR content with technologies like Dolby Vision, HDR10, and HLG, offering exceptional contrast and brightness for compatible media.

Troubleshooting

MacBook Pro won't turn on.

Ensure the device is connected to a power source using the MagSafe 3 cable and a compatible power adapter. Try a different outlet. If the issue persists, press and hold the power button for 10 seconds to attempt a force restart. Contact Apple Support if it still does not power on.

Slow performance or unresponsiveness.

Close unnecessary applications and browser tabs. Restart the MacBook Pro. Check Activity Monitor in Applications > Utilities to identify and quit resource-intensive processes. Ensure macOS is up to date. If using external devices, try disconnecting them to see if performance improves.

Wi-Fi or Bluetooth connection issues.

Toggle Wi-Fi and Bluetooth off and then on again in the Control Center or System Settings. Restart your MacBook Pro and your Wi-Fi router. Reset the Bluetooth module by holding Option + Shift while clicking the Bluetooth icon in the menu bar and selecting 'Reset the Bluetooth module'.

Display issues (e.g., flickering, incorrect colors).

Restart the MacBook Pro. Check display settings in System Settings > Displays to ensure correct resolution and refresh rate. If using external displays, check their connection and cables. Update macOS, as display driver improvements are often included. If the issue persists, contact Apple Support.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

Setup: Upon first boot, the MacBook Pro will guide you through a straightforward setup process. This includes selecting your region, connecting to Wi-Fi, signing in with your Apple ID, and configuring basic settings like Touch ID. Data migration from a previous Mac or PC is easily handled using Migration Assistant, accessible during setup or later.

Compatibility: The MacBook Pro runs macOS Sequoia, ensuring compatibility with a vast array of Mac applications available on the App Store and from third-party developers. Its Thunderbolt 5 ports are compatible with a wide range of peripherals, including external displays (supporting up to two 6K displays at 60Hz), high-speed storage, and audio interfaces. Wi-Fi 6E ensures fast and reliable wireless connectivity with compatible routers.

Care: To maintain your MacBook Pro:

  • Cleaning: Use a soft, lint-free cloth. For stubborn smudges on the screen, slightly dampen the cloth with water. Avoid abrasive cleaners or solvents. Ensure the device is powered off before cleaning.
  • Ventilation: Keep the vents clear of dust and obstructions to ensure optimal thermal performance. Avoid placing the laptop on soft surfaces like blankets or pillows for extended periods while in use.
  • Battery Health: macOS manages battery charging to prolong its lifespan. Avoid exposing the laptop to extreme temperatures, as this can degrade battery performance over time.
  • Software Updates: Regularly install macOS updates to benefit from the latest features, security patches, and performance improvements. These can be found in System Settings > General > Software Update.
